Season 1 introduces a "rogues' gallery" of archetypes—the mob boss (John Abruzzi), the psychopath ( Theodore "T-Bag" Bagwell), the veteran prisoner (Charles Westmoreland), and the innocent outsider (Scofield). The brilliance of the season’s writing lies in how these characters are indexed against Michael’s plan. They are not static obstacles; they are variables in an equation that constantly shifts. Michael’s plan acts as a hub, and each supporting character acts as a spoke that must be manipulated. T-Bag represents the chaotic element that threatens the structural integrity of the plan, while Sucre represents the emotional anchor. The friction between these distinct personalities creates a social geometry that is just as complex as the physical blueprints of the prison.
